Irresistible Fresh Apple Cake with Dreamy Cream Cheese Frosting Recipe
Introduction
This fresh apple cake combines tender, spiced layers with juicy grated apples for a moist, flavorful dessert. Topped with a dreamy cream cheese frosting, it’s perfect for cozy gatherings or a sweet treat any day.

Ingredients
- 2 cups all-purpose flour
- 1 tsp baking soda
- 1/2 tsp salt
- 1 tsp cinnamon
- 1/2 cup unsalted butter, softened
- 1 cup granulated sugar
- 2 large eggs
- 1 tsp vanilla extract
- 2 cups grated apples
- 1/2 cup chopped walnuts (optional)
- 8 oz cream cheese, softened
- 1/4 cup unsalted butter, softened
- 2 cups powdered sugar
- 1 tsp vanilla extract
Instructions
- Step 1: Preheat the oven to 350°F (175°C). Grease and flour a 9×13-inch baking pan to prevent sticking.
- Step 2: In a bowl, whisk together the flour, baking soda, salt, and cinnamon. Set aside.
- Step 3: In another bowl, beat the softened butter and granulated sugar until light and fluffy. Add eggs one at a time, mixing well after each addition, then stir in the vanilla extract.
- Step 4: Gradually add the dry ingredients to the wet mixture, stirring gently until just combined. Fold in the grated apples and walnuts, if using.
- Step 5: Pour the batter evenly into the prepared pan. Bake for 30 to 35 minutes, or until a toothpick inserted in the center comes out clean. Allow the cake to cool completely.
- Step 6: For the frosting, beat the cream cheese and softened butter together until smooth. Gradually add powdered sugar and vanilla extract, mixing until creamy and spreadable.
- Step 7: Spread the cream cheese frosting evenly over the cooled cake. Slice and serve to enjoy this delicious treat.
Tips & Variations
- Use tart apples like Granny Smith for a tangy contrast or sweet varieties like Fuji for a milder flavor.
- Toast the walnuts lightly to enhance their flavor before folding them into the batter.
- For a nut-free version, simply omit the walnuts without affecting the texture.
- If you prefer, add a pinch of nutmeg or ground cloves for extra warmth in the spice profile.
Storage
Store the cake in an airtight container in the refrigerator for up to 4 days. Allow it to come to room temperature before serving for the best flavor and texture. You can also freeze the cake (without frosting) for up to 2 months; thaw and then frost before serving.
How to Serve

Serve this delicious recipe with your favorite sides.
FAQs
Can I use store-bought applesauce instead of grated apples?
Grated apples provide moisture and texture that applesauce can’t replicate fully. While you can substitute applesauce, the cake may be denser and less textured. If using applesauce, reduce other liquid ingredients slightly.
How can I make this cake dairy-free?
Use dairy-free butter and cream cheese alternatives in the cake and frosting. Make sure to choose products suited for baking to maintain the right texture and flavor.
Print
Irresistible Fresh Apple Cake with Dreamy Cream Cheese Frosting Recipe
- Total Time: 55 minutes
- Yield: 12 servings 1x
Description
This irresistible Fresh Apple Cake features moist, tender cake made with freshly grated apples and a blend of warm spices, topped with a smooth and creamy dream cheese frosting. Perfect for any occasion, this cake combines the natural sweetness and moisture of apples with a rich cream cheese topping for a delightful dessert experience.
Ingredients
For the Cake
- 2 cups all-purpose flour
- 1 tsp baking soda
- 1/2 tsp salt
- 1 tsp cinnamon
- 1/2 cup unsalted butter, softened
- 1 cup granulated sugar
- 2 large eggs
- 1 tsp vanilla extract
- 2 cups grated apples
- 1/2 cup chopped walnuts (optional)
For the Cream Cheese Frosting
- 8 oz cream cheese, softened
- 1/4 cup unsalted butter, softened
- 2 cups powdered sugar
- 1 tsp vanilla extract
Instructions
- Preheat and prepare pan: Preheat your oven to 350°F (175°C). Grease and flour a 9×13-inch baking pan to ensure the cake doesn’t stick.
- Mix dry ingredients: In a medium bowl, whisk together the all-purpose flour, baking soda, salt, and cinnamon until evenly combined.
- Cream butter and sugar: In a separate large bowl, beat the softened butter and granulated sugar using an electric mixer until the mixture is light and fluffy, indicating proper aeration.
- Add eggs and vanilla: Beat in the eggs one at a time, incorporating each thoroughly, then add the vanilla extract and mix well.
- Combine dry and wet mixtures: Gradually add the dry ingredient mixture to the wet mixture, stirring gently until just combined to avoid overmixing.
- Fold in apples and walnuts: Carefully fold in the grated apples and optional chopped walnuts to the batter, ensuring even distribution.
- Bake the cake: Pour the prepared batter into the greased baking pan, spreading it evenly. Bake in the preheated oven for 30-35 minutes, or until a toothpick inserted into the center comes out clean. Once baked, remove from the oven and allow the cake to cool completely in the pan.
- Prepare the frosting: Using an electric mixer, beat the softened cream cheese and butter until smooth and creamy. Gradually add the powdered sugar and vanilla extract while mixing until the frosting reaches a smooth, spreadable consistency.
- Frost the cake: Once the cake has completely cooled, spread the cream cheese frosting evenly over the top.
- Serve: Slice the cake into desired portions and serve immediately or refrigerate until ready to enjoy.
Notes
- For added texture and flavor, walnuts can be included or omitted to suit preferences.
- Make sure the cake is completely cool before frosting to prevent the frosting from melting.
- Grate the apples fresh for maximum moisture and flavor.
- Store leftovers in an airtight container refrigerated for up to 3 days.
- This cake freezes well; wrap it tightly in plastic wrap and foil and freeze for up to 2 months.
- Prep Time: 20 minutes
- Cook Time: 35 minutes
- Category: Dessert
- Method: Baking
- Cuisine: American
Keywords: apple cake, cream cheese frosting, apple dessert, cinnamon cake, walnut cake, moist apple cake, homemade apple cake

